Computing Essentials Exam 1 Questions
& Answers 2023/2024
information system - ANSWER-has several parts: people, procedures, software, hardware, data, and the
Internet



application software - ANSWER-"apps" software that can perform useful work, such as word processing,
cost estimating, or accounting tasks.



cloud computing - ANSWER-data stored at a server on the Internet and available anywhere the Internet
can be accessed.



data - ANSWER-raw unprocessed facts that are input to a computer system that will give compiled
information when the computer processes those facts. Data is also defined as facts or observations
about people, places, things, and events.



database file - ANSWER-file containing highly structured and organized data created by database
management programs.



document file - ANSWER-file created by a word processor to save documents such as letters, research
papers, and memos



end user - ANSWER-a person who uses personal computers or has access to larger computers.



hard disk - ANSWER-enclosed disk drive containing one or more metallic disks.



hardware - ANSWER-equipment that includes a keyboard, monitor, printer, the computer itself, and the
devices that are controlled by the software programming.



information - ANSWER-data that has been processed by a computer system.

, Internet - ANSWER-a huge computer network available to everyone with a personal computer and a
means to connect to it. it is the actual physical network made up of wires, cables, and satellites as
opposed to the web, which is the multimedia interface to resources available on the Internet.



mainframe computer - ANSWER-the computer can process several million program instructions per
second. Sizable organizations rely on these room size systems to handle large programs and a great deal
of data.



memory - ANSWER-is contained on chips connected to the system board and is a holding area for data
instructions and information.



microprocessor - ANSWER-the central processing unit (CPU) of a personal computer controls and
manipulates data to produce information. the microprocessor is contained on a single integrated circuit
chip and is the brains of the system.



midrange computer - ANSWER-refrigerator sized machines falling in between personal computers and
mainframes in processing speed and data storing capacity. Medium sized companies or departments of
large companies use midrange computers.



microcomputer (4 types) - ANSWER-a small computer that contains a microprocessor as its central
processor

network - ANSWER-the arrangement in which various communications channels are connected through
two or more computers. the largest network in the world is the internet.



optical disc - ANSWER-storage device that can hold over 17 gigabytes of data, which is the equivalent of
several million typewritten pages. lasers are used to record and read data on the disc.



presentation file - ANSWER-a file created by presentation graphics programs to save presentation
materials
